企业级SpringSource tc Server 0正式发布("企业级SpringSource tc Server 0正式上线:全面提升应用性能与稳定性")
原创
一、引言
随着企业级应用的逐步成长和错综度提升,对于服务器性能和稳定性的要求越来越高。SpringSource tc Server 0正式发布,为企业级应用提供了全新的解决方案,旨在全面提升应用性能与稳定性。本文将详细介绍SpringSource tc Server 0的新特性、优势以及怎样使用它来优化企业级应用。
二、SpringSource tc Server 0简介
SpringSource tc Server是一款基于Spring框架的企业级服务器,它为Java应用提供了高效、稳定的运行环境。SpringSource tc Server 0是SpringSource tc Server的最新版本,它继承了前版本的优秀特性,并在此基础上进行了全面升级,以更好地满足企业级应用的需求。
三、SpringSource tc Server 0新特性
1. 性能优化
SpringSource tc Server 0在性能方面进行了大量优化,重点包括:
- 采用全新的垃圾回收算法,降低延迟和CPU占用率;
- 优化JVM启动参数,尽大概降低损耗启动速度;
- 攀升线程池管理,尽大概降低损耗并发处理能力。
2. 稳定性和保险性攀升
SpringSource tc Server 0在稳定性和保险性方面也进行了多项改进,包括:
- 攀升内存管理,避免内存泄漏;
- 尽大概降低损耗网络通信的稳定性,降低网络故障对应用的影响;
- 加强保险防护,防止恶意攻击。
3. 管理与监控
SpringSource tc Server 0提供了更为改善的管理与监控功能,包括:
- 拥护可视化界面管理,简化操作;
- 提供充足的监控指标,实时了解应用运行状态;
- 拥护远程管理,方便运维人员维护。
四、SpringSource tc Server 0优势
相较于其他企业级服务器,SpringSource tc Server 0具有以下优势:
- 高度集成Spring框架,降低开发成本;
- 性能优异,满足高并发需求;
- 稳定性强,降低运维成本;
- 易于管理与监控,尽大概降低损耗运维效能。
五、怎样使用SpringSource tc Server 0优化企业级应用
1. 部署应用
首先,需要将SpringSource tc Server 0部署到服务器上。可以从SpringSource官网下载安装包,并采取官方文档进行安装。以下是一个单纯的安装示例:
# 下载安装包
wget https://spring.io/download/spring-tc-server-0.tar.gz
# 解压安装包
tar -zxvf spring-tc-server-0.tar.gz
# 进入安装目录
cd spring-tc-server-0
# 启动服务器
bin/startup.sh
2. 配置应用
在部署应用之前,需要配置应用的运行环境。重点包括以下步骤:
- 设置JVM启动参数,优化性能;
- 配置网络通信参数,尽大概降低损耗稳定性;
- 配置日志记录,方便监控和调试。
3. 部署应用
将应用打包成WAR文件,然后部署到SpringSource tc Server 0上。以下是一个单纯的部署示例:
# 将应用打包成WAR文件
mvn clean package
# 将WAR文件复制到服务器目录
scp target/myapp.war root@server:/path/to/spring-tc-server-0/apps
# 重启服务器
bin/shutdown.sh
bin/startup.sh
4. 监控与管理
使用SpringSource tc Server 0的管理与监控功能,实时了解应用运行状态。以下是一个单纯的监控示例:
# 进入管理界面
bin/admin.sh
# 查看监控指标
admin> show metrics
# 查看线程堆栈
admin> thread dump
# 查看内存使用情况
admin> show heap histogram
六、总结
SpringSource tc Server 0作为一款企业级服务器,具有优异的性能、稳定性和易用性。通过使用SpringSource tc Server 0,企业级应用可以得到全面提升,满足日益增长的业务需求。相信随着SpringSource tc Server 0的普及,企业级应用的开发和运维将变得更加便捷和高效。